Santiago Ruiz Albarino 2011
Tasting Notes A ripe, opulent blend of Albarino with smaller amounts of Treixadura and Loureiro grapes from the warm O Rosal subregion with rich grapefruit, melon, cream and herb along with mild grassy notes that give it fresh flair. Get More Information

Santiago Ruiz Do Zoe Albarino 2011
Tasting Notes Rias Baixas is an up-and-coming area in the Galacia region of Spain. 100% Albarino. Joyously aromatic on the nose with apple, peach and apricot aromas. Medium-bodied and just a touch off-dry on the palate with juicy fruit flavors and a clean acidty that carries through on the long, mineral finish. It's the perfect match for any seafood meal...especially lobster! Get More Information
